Transaction 91a652276367e96a818fc6118969e9615c54e0b8df748843fe4cacb2a100d754
1 Input
1 Output
-
91a652276367e96a818fc6118969e9615c54e0b8df748843fe4cacb2a100d754:0
- value
- 569846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c80612728f88efae4d5ddcdf8e22be1838d306c OP_EQUAL
- address
- 3FxX8S6tAc5WMnhiLCDqKjvvPgmMuuSuob